Job Duties

  • Lead all aspects of and assist in preparation of food items for the day and dating products
  • coordinate and assist in setting up and breaking down stations designated by the manager
  • cook and otherwise prepare foods according to recipes and directions
  • responsible for use of accurate portions when preparing and serving items on the line
  • maintain daily temperature logs
  • responsible for taking samples of all food items on the line prior to serving the customers
  • alert management and pull food items that do not meet quality expectations
  • complete opening and closing station checklists
  • greet customers as they approach and leave the serving line
  • ask customers about the quality of their service and handle any complaints while maintaining a positive attitude and smile
  • coordinate and assist in maintaining a clean work station including floors, work areas, equipment, walls, refrigerators, and meat blocks
  • ensure that all work areas and serving utensils are cleaned and sanitized
  • responsible for accurate disposal of waste from the service line
  • transfer supplies and equipment between storage and work areas by hand or by cart
  • assist with daily safety observations and report safety hazards discovered in the location to management immediately
  • cross-train in areas as the need arises
  • able to work in concessions, catering, and special events required by your manager
  • perform tasks as requested by your manager on a weekly, bi-weekly, or monthly basis
  • completion of any task requested by a supervisor or member of the Aramark management team
  • lead all aspects of and advise the employees working on the line to ensure timely and effective service of the customers
  • request support from utility workers for sanitation issues of the line as needed
